HPC can’t bring peace, says Paktia governor

GARDEZ (PAN (HPC) does not have the strength to make the ongoing reconciliation process a success, the governor of southeastern Paktia province claimed on Monday.

Addressing a gathering arranged by the HPC provincial chapter, Governor Juma Khan Hamdard said peace would continue to elude Afghanistan did not lend their weight to the reconciliation drive.

But in the same breath, he told the meeting, attended by civil society representatives, tribal elders and a large number of residents, that the peace body had made some small achievements.

A large number of militants had surrendered in different parts of the country and many prisoners freed as a result of HPC efforts, he acknowledged, explaining the steps had failed to restore peace.
